expat breaks compiler layer build

Bug #1980674 reported by Scott Little
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
StarlingX
Fix Released
Critical
Scott Little

Bug Description

Brief Description
-----------------
New package 'expat', added to compiler layer, breaks CentOS build
due to missing dependency 'check-devel'

Severity
--------
Critical: Build fails

Steps to Reproduce
------------------
Set up a compiler layer build environmnet.
build-pkgs

Expected Behavior
------------------
All packages build

Actual Behavior
----------------
expat failes to build

Reproducibility
---------------
100%

System Configuration
--------------------
N/A

Branch/Pull Time/Commit
-----------------------
commit: https://review.opendev.org/c/starlingx/compile/+/845644
Build Timestamp: 20220702T013001Z

Last Pass
---------
20220701T013001Z

Timestamp/Logs
--------------
19:39:04 23:39:04 Start: build setup for expat-2.1.0-14.el7_9.tis.1.src.rpm
19:39:04 23:39:04 ERROR: Exception(/localdisk/loadbuild/jenkins/master-compiler/20220703T230001Z/std/rpmbuild/SRPMS/expat-2.1.0-14.el7_9.tis.1.src.rpm) Config(mock/b0) 0 minutes 1 seconds
19:39:04 23:39:04 INFO: Results and/or logs in: /localdisk/loadbuild/jenkins/master-compiler/20220703T230001Z/std/results/jenkins-master-compiler-4.0-std/expat-2.1.0-14.el7_9.tis.1
19:39:04 23:39:04 ERROR: Command failed:
19:39:04 23:39:04 # /localdisk/designer/jenkins/master-compiler/cgcs-root/build-tools/yum-builddep-wrapper --installroot /localdisk/loadbuild/jenkins/master-compiler/20220703T230001Z/std/mock/b0/root/ --releasever 7 /localdisk/loadbuild/jenkins/master-compiler/20220703T230001Z/std/mock/b0/root//builddir/build/SRPMS/expat-2.1.0-14.el7_9.tis.1.src.rpm
19:39:04 23:39:04 Failed to set locale, defaulting to C
19:39:04 23:39:04 Getting requirements for expat-2.1.0-14.el7_9.tis.1.src
19:39:04 23:39:04 --> autoconf-2.69-11.el7.noarch
19:39:04 23:39:04 --> automake-1.13.4-3.el7.noarch
19:39:04 23:39:04 --> libtool-2.4.2-22.el7_3.x86_64
19:39:04 23:39:04 Error: No Package found for check-devel

Test Activity
-------------
Build

Workaround
----------
N/A

Scott Little (slittle1)
Changed in starlingx:
assignee: nobody → Scott Little (slittle1)
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to tools (master)

Fix proposed to branch: master
Review: https://review.opendev.org/c/starlingx/tools/+/848756

Changed in starlingx:
status: New → In Progress
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to tools (master)

Reviewed: https://review.opendev.org/c/starlingx/tools/+/848756
Committed: https://opendev.org/starlingx/tools/commit/9668f39aa0ba23305e18df4100ebf927096c22ca
Submitter: "Zuul (22348)"
Branch: master

commit 9668f39aa0ba23305e18df4100ebf927096c22ca
Author: Scott Little <email address hidden>
Date: Tue Jul 5 10:12:52 2022 -0400

    Add check and check-devel packages to satisfy BuildRequires of expat

    Closes-Bug: 1980674
    Signed-off-by: Scott Little <email address hidden>
    Change-Id: I4203e8756f91c99d3c5732d19be731d0a80ea6be

Changed in starlingx:
status: In Progress → Fix Released
Ghada Khalil (gkhalil)
tags: added: stx.7.0 stx.build
Changed in starlingx:
importance: Undecided → Critical
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.